Central Bank Initiates Winding Up of Five NBFIs

Bangladesh Bank has finalized its decision to initiate the formal resolution and liquidation process for five insolvent non-banking financial institutions (NBFIs). The regulatory intervention was approved during a board of directors meeting on Tuesday at the central bank’s headquarters, chaired by Governor Mostakur Rahman.

To facilitate the winding-up process, the central bank will dissolve the boards of directors of the affected entities and install independent administrators to manage their assets and liabilities.

Scale of Liquidation and Depositor Safeguards

The five institutions slated for closure are FAS Finance and Investment Limited, Fareast Finance & Investment Limited, Aviva Finance Limited, Peoples Leasing and Financial Services Limited, and International Leasing and Financial Services Limited.

According to central bank officials, these five entities collectively hold 2,700 crore BDT (27 billion BDT) in retail deposits, representing approximately 27,000 individual accounts. The newly appointed administrators will conduct an immediate valuation of corporate assets to begin the disbursement process. Under the current central bank framework, individual retail depositors will receive a maximum initial payout of up to 10 lakh BDT (1 million BDT).

Senior analysts attribute the collapse of these institutions to protracted financial irregularities, poor corporate governance, and coordinated credit scams. Most notably, the controversial financier P.K. Halder stands accused of embezzling roughly 3,500 crore BDT from Peoples Leasing, International Leasing, FAS Finance, and BIFC, a systemic drain that ultimately triggered their insolvency.

Probationary Window for Secondary Tier

The central bank board reviewed the performance metrics of nine deeply distressed financial firms during its session. While five were selected for immediate liquidation, the remaining four were granted a conditional three-month probationary window to stabilize their operations.

This secondary group comprises Bangladesh Industrial Finance Company (BIFC), Premier Leasing & Finance Limited, GSP Finance Company, and Prime Finance & Investment Limited.

These four companies must demonstrate a clear and verifiable capacity to refund the principal capital of their retail depositors within the next 90 days. Any institution failing to meet this threshold will automatically be placed into the liquidation pipeline alongside the initial five.

Default Profiles and Institutional History

The regulatory path to liquidation began in May of last year, when Bangladesh Bank issued show-cause notices to twenty separate NBFIs struggling with severe liquidity shortages and a failure to honor client cash withdrawals. A subsequent evaluation narrowed the critical list down to nine high-risk entities, leading directly to Tuesday’s intervention.

The specific non-performing loan (NPL) ratios recorded at the end of December for the liquidated institutions are outlined below:

Non-Banking Financial Institution Verified NPL Ratio (December) Mandated Regulatory Status
FAS Finance and Investment Ltd 99.99% Immediate Closure & Board Dissolution
International Leasing & Financial Services 99.44% Immediate Closure & Board Dissolution
Fareast Finance & Investment Ltd 98.50% Immediate Closure & Board Dissolution
Peoples Leasing & Financial Services ~95.00% Immediate Closure & Board Dissolution
Aviva Finance Limited 93.93% Immediate Closure & Board Dissolution
Bangladesh Industrial Finance (BIFC) Varying Three-Month Restructuring Ultimatum
Premier Leasing & Finance Limited Varying Three-Month Restructuring Ultimatum
GSP Finance Company Varying Three-Month Restructuring Ultimatum
Prime Finance & Investment Limited Varying Three-Month Restructuring Ultimatum
